<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>

新聞中心

EEPW首頁(yè) > 嵌入式系統 > 設計應用 > RS485總線(xiàn)接口電路及設計

RS485總線(xiàn)接口電路及設計

作者: 時(shí)間:2016-12-16 來(lái)源:網(wǎng)絡(luò ) 收藏
測試儀通過(guò)RS485工業(yè)總線(xiàn)與PC機進(jìn)行通信,其硬件接口電路如圖5所示。


2 軟件設計
2.1 總體設計
測試儀的軟件開(kāi)發(fā)環(huán)境采用的是Keil C,所有代碼采用C語(yǔ)言編寫(xiě)。為了方便程序調試和提高可靠性,軟件采用模塊化結構設計,主要由初始化程序、主程序、子程序、中斷服務(wù)程序等組成。單片機上電后即開(kāi)始循環(huán)執行溫濕度、照度測量程序,并以設定的時(shí)間間隔在數碼管上輪流動(dòng)態(tài)顯示;按鍵切換和通信功能部分由于使用頻率相對較低,為降低設備功耗,其程序以中斷響應的方式執行。在此要注意中斷優(yōu)先級的設置:按鍵中斷優(yōu)先級應高于串口中斷,否則將無(wú)法進(jìn)行顯示切換。主程序流程如圖6所示。

本文引用地址:http://dyxdggzs.com/article/201612/330812.htm

2.2 傳感器驅動(dòng)程序
本系統采用的傳感器均為集成數字芯片且都具有I2C總線(xiàn)接口,故其驅動(dòng)程序的編寫(xiě)要嚴格遵循I2C總線(xiàn)的時(shí)序。主程序為每一個(gè)參數開(kāi)辟了一個(gè)8位的存儲空間,傳感器將采集到的數據經(jīng)SDA引腳串行輸出,驅動(dòng)程序將SDA線(xiàn)上輸出的數據進(jìn)行串并轉換,并存儲到相應空間中,以方便其他功能程序調用。以下是照度傳感器數據采集程序的部分代碼。
(1)TSL2561初始化


2.3 RS485通信程序
測試儀與上位機的通信采用RS485協(xié)議。串口參數為:波特率9600,數據位8位,1個(gè)校驗位,1個(gè)停止位。其數據格式如圖7所示。

由于RS485總線(xiàn)協(xié)議與RS232串口協(xié)議只是接口電平上有區別,其軟件編程完全按照串口通信協(xié)議進(jìn)行,此處不再詳述。



關(guān)鍵詞: RS485總線(xiàn)接口電

評論


技術(shù)專(zhuān)區

關(guān)閉
国产精品自在自线亚洲|国产精品无圣光一区二区|国产日产欧洲无码视频|久久久一本精品99久久K精品66|欧美人与动牲交片免费播放
<d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><small id="yhprb"></small><dfn id="yhprb"></dfn><small id="yhprb"><delect id="yhprb"></delect></small><small id="yhprb"></small><small id="yhprb"></small> <del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"></dfn><dfn id="yhprb"></dfn><s id="yhprb"><noframes id="yhprb"><small id="yhprb"><dfn id="yhprb"></dfn></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><small id="yhprb"></small><dfn id="yhprb"><delect id="yhprb"></delect></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n> <small id="yhprb"></small><delect id="yhprb"><strike id="yhprb"></strike></delect><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n><dfn id="yhprb"><s id="yhprb"><strike id="yhprb"></strike></s></dfn><dfn id="yhprb"><s id="yhprb"></s></dfn>